Why Neutrals & Earth Tones Steal the Show


1. Classic & Timeless  

When choosing a neutral color palette for your family's Christmas photo outfits, it's important to consider colors that complement each other without overpowering the overall look. Neutrals and earth tones like cream, beige, tan, soft greys, navy and muted greens are the secret to holiday photos that stay beautiful year after year! No bright colors stealing the spotlight—just a soft, classic vibe that puts the focus on what really matters: you and your loved ones!


2. It’s All About YOU!

The best family photos let your personalities shine! By sticking to a neutral and earth tone color palette, you can ensure that the focus remains on your family's smiles and the joy of the holiday season. A neutral palette will make sure you stand out amongst the vibrant reds and greens of the Christmas season. Soft tones keep things simple and sophisticated, making sure the spotlight stays on those little looks and laughs that capture your family’s magic. It’s your love, not loud outfits, that will steal the show!

4. Fun with Layers and Accessories 

When it comes to accessorizing wisely for your Christmas family photo outfits, less is often more. Opt for subtle accessories that complement the overall color scheme and style of your outfits, rather than overwhelming them. Cozy layers like sweaters, scarves, and hats are a must! Earthy colors let you mix and match to your heart’s content, keeping it fresh and fun without overpowering the vibe. And if you want a pop of Christmas cheer? Try adding a hint of red, green, or gold through scarves or accessories! Remember, the goal is to enhance your outfits, not steal the spotlight. By choosing accessories thoughtfully, you can achieve a cohesive and polished look for your holiday photoshoot.

Tips to Make Your Neutral & Earth Tone Look Pop


1. Coordinate, Don’t Match

Give everyone their own spin on neutrals! Coordinating tones in shades of brown, grey, cream, and green add interest and let each family member shine. Incorporating different patterns like plaids, stripes, or florals can create dimension and personality in your family's coordinated looks. Pairing these patterns with various textures such as knits, velvet, or denim can further enrich the overall aesthetic of your outfits. Consider selecting a statement piece for one family member, such as mom, and then coordinating different neutrals, and textures with the rest of the family. Everyone can show their unique style while keeping that polished, put-together look!


2. Play with Texture

To elevate your Christmas family photo outfits, consider mixing patterns and textures to add depth and visual interest to your photos. Knits, flannels, corduroys, oh my! Mixing textures brings your photos to life, adding that cozy, cuddly vibe we all love for Christmas. By mixing and matching patterns and textures, you can create a visually dynamic and captivating ensemble for your holiday photoshoot. Think soft sweaters, flannels, or even a cute corduroy jacket—textures are everything in natural light!

3. Backdrop Matters!

Planning a lush park session? Warm neutrals like beige and taupe will soften the look. Hitting the beach? Light greys and creams look fab against Jacksonville’s coastal scenery. For indoor holiday setups, like those at The Studio Next Door, deeper tones like forest green or rust add a rich, cozy feel that’ll look perfect with Christmas décor.


4. Festive Pops of Color

If you’re all about adding a little Christmas spirit, small pops of holiday colors like red or green can bring in just the right touch. A cozy scarf, hat, or blanket in those festive shades can work wonders, but keep it subtle—just a sprinkle will do!


5. Dress for Jacksonville’s Weather

Jacksonville’s December weather can surprise us all! Keep it flexible with layers so you’re prepared for cooler or warmer days. And bonus: layers add depth and character to photos, keeping everyone looking their best no matter what Mother Nature throws our way!
